Cairo's street food scene is a reflection of its rich history and diverse influences. From ancient Egyptian staples to Ottoman-era sweets and modern-day innovations, the city's culinary landscape is a melting pot of flavors. Imagine savoring a warm, fluffy piece of *feteer meshaltet*, a layered pastry often called "Egyptian pizza," or indulging in *koshari*, a hearty mix of lentils, rice, pasta, and spicy tomato sauce. Each dish tells a story, connecting you to the city's past and present. Get ready to tantalize your taste buds with a variety of mouthwatering treats. Sample *ta'ameya* (Egyptian falafel), crispy on the outside and fluffy on the inside, drizzled with tahini. Quench your thirst with refreshing sugarcane juice or a traditional Egyptian tea. And don't forget to try *umm ali*, a creamy bread pudding that's the perfect sweet ending to your culinary adventure. Transportation
The best way to reach the starting point of your Cairo Street Food Tour is usually by taxi or ride-sharing services like Uber or Careem, as they offer door-to-door service and are readily available throughout the city. Many tours also start near central Metro stations. Check with your tour operator for the most convenient meeting location and specific transportation recommendations based on the tour's itinerary.
